Wanted! Irvine Mayor!

*YEAR MAYOR
1988 AGRAN
1990 SHERIDAN
1992 WARD
1994 WARD
1996 SHEA
1998 SHEA
2000 AGRAN
2002 AGRAN
2004 KROM
2006 KROM
2008 KANG
2010 KANG
2012 CHOI
2014 CHOI
2016 WAGNER
* Beginning with the June 1988 election Mayors were directly elected by the voters of the City for 2-year terms
